Ukrainian Police Block Access to Russian Embassies and Consulates During Election

2018-03-18 7 Dailymotion

<br /> <p>The Ukrainian government prevented Russians living in Ukraine from voting in the Russian presidential election on March 18 due to Moscow’s decision to allow voting to take place in Crimea.</p><p>Security and police forces blocked access to Russian embassies and consulates in Kiev, Odesa, Lviv, and Kharkiv. Only diplomats were granted access to cast a vote.</p><p>Russia seized Crimea from Ukraine in 2014 and has treated it as a Russian territory since thus granting its citizens access to vote in this year’s presidential election. Ukraine has deemed the decision</a> “illegal” prompting the ban on Russians from voting in Ukraine. Credit: поліція Києва via Storyful</p><br />
